Why 9Anime Not Working Reddit Threads Keep Appearing

Searches for 9anime problems on Reddit show up because many viewers hit the same roadblocks at once. Streams hang on a black screen, an error code flashes for a second, or the whole page refuses to load while other sites feel fine. When that happens, people jump to Reddit to see whether the problem sits on their side or on 9anime’s side.

Most waves of posts link back to a handful of patterns. The 9anime team has switched domains several times, now pointing regulars toward the AniWave name instead of the old 9anime label. Domains also change when copyright holders pressure hosts or when internet providers block access in certain countries. On top of that, big traffic spikes, maintenance windows, and content delivery issues all push the site over the edge from time to time.

Another source of headaches comes from how the site protects itself. Many mirrors sit behind Cloudflare shields or similar services. That defence layer checks whether a visitor looks like a bot or a scraper, and a strict rule can trip on normal users. The result is a “1020 access denied” or a never ending security check that never reaches the actual episode page.

On Reddit you also see plenty of warnings about safety. 9anime hosts streams for shows without holding direct licenses, and it keeps the lights on with aggressive ad networks. Some of those ads push fake download buttons or sketchy redirects that modern browsers treat as unsafe. So problems fall into three buckets: the site is down, something on your device blocks it, or the connection looks risky and gets stopped on purpose.

Fixing Browser And Device Problems

Many 9anime issues start inside the browser. Extensions change page code, trackers filter requests, and old cache files send you to dead versions of the site. Clearing that clutter often brings the player back to life.

  1. Clear cache and cookies for 9anime — Open browser settings, find the option to clear data for a specific site, and remove cache and cookies tied to 9anime or AniWave.
  2. Disable ad blockers on the page — Pause your ad blocker only for this site, refresh, and watch whether the video frame loads correctly this time.
  3. Turn off script or privacy extensions — Add-ons that rewrite scripts, strip trackers, or enforce strict privacy rules sometimes stop the video player scripts from running.
  4. Update or reinstall the browser — Make sure you run a current version, then reinstall if pages keep failing while other apps work fine.
  5. Try a different profile or guest mode — On desktop browsers, use a guest profile with default settings to test a clean setup without your usual add-ons.
  6. Reset site permissions — In the address bar, open the padlock or settings icon and reset permissions for autoplay, JavaScript, and pop ups so the player can load.

On phones the steps feel shorter but still help. Use the browser menu to clear site data, remove extra tabs, and restart the app. If you use a vendor browser with heavy built-in filtering, install a second browser from the app store and compare results.

Many Cloudflare style errors often trace back to this same browser layer. If a page keeps asking you to confirm you are human, leave it open briefly, avoid rapid refreshes, and let the check finish before clicking other links.

Network, ISP Blocks, And VPN Options

Even when your browser looks fine, the route between you and 9anime can fail. Copyright groups have pushed providers in some countries to block the domain or its mirrors. In other regions, routing issues or DNS records take longer to update, leaving you stuck on a broken path while others reach the new server.

Issue Type Typical Symptom Quick Step
ISP block Site never loads, other pages fine Test mobile data or a VPN region
DNS problem Old mirror loads or random errors Change DNS and flush local cache
Routing hiccup Streams buffer or stall each night Try a different server region
  • Switch to a public DNS — Set your router or device to use a trusted public DNS service so domain changes for AniWave reach you faster.
  • Compare networks — Try your work connection, a friend’s Wi-Fi, or phone data. If only one network fails, the block likely sits there.
  • Use a VPN with care — A VPN can bypass some regional blocks by routing traffic through another country, though it may conflict with local rules.
  • Reboot router and modem — Power off your network gear for half a minute, then start it again to clear stuck state and freshen routes.

When a provider filters 9anime as a whole, there is often little you can do without breaking your service terms. That is one reason many Reddit replies simply move the conversation toward legal anime platforms instead. Legal services do not rely on quick domain shifts, and providers rarely block them.

Staying Safe On 9Anime And Reddit

Reddit threads about 9anime problems often drift into safety talk, and that concern is fair. The site shows aggressive pop ups, fake player buttons, and redirects that may try to push shady software. Security blogs point out that streaming portals without direct licenses often depend on ad partners with weaker screening, which raises the risk of malware banners.

  • Keep a strong blocker installed — Use a trusted content blocker or browser with strong tracking and ad controls, then create a custom rule set for 9anime.
  • Avoid download prompts — Do not accept random “codec” or “player” downloads that appear on top of the video frame.
  • Close extra pop up tabs — When a click opens a new tab with a fake prize or warning page, close it right away without interacting.
  • Keep security tools updated — Run current antivirus and enable browser safe browsing features so obvious threats get flagged.
  • Watch what you share on Reddit — When you post screenshots or logs, hide personal details, account names, and IP addresses.

There is also the legal angle. 9anime carries shows without acting as an official distributor, and watching such streams in some regions may cross local copyright rules. That risk belongs to each viewer, so many anime fans join Reddit threads mainly to find legal ways to watch the same series without that worry.
